Exploring the different styles of customizable bed frames uncovers unique advantages tailored to individual needs. The most common types include split adjustable beds, which allow partners to customize their side separately, improving comfort for both. Furthermore, wall-hugging models maintain proximity to nightstands while changing positions, making them functional in smaller spaces.

In addition, some models feature zero-gravity settings, which lift the head and legs, affording relief from pressure points and enhancing circulation. Other beds come fitted with massage functions, providing relaxation and aiding in stress reduction.

Materials vary as well, with options spanning from memory foam to hybrid designs, meeting different preferences for firmness and support.

Ultimately, the selection of adjustable sleeping surface configuration can greatly impact sleep comfort and overall well-being, making it crucial for buyers to evaluate their particular needs and daily habits when choosing the ideal option.

Top Bedding Options for Adjustable Beds

Selecting the ideal mattress for an adjustable bed can significantly improve comfort and support. Memory foam mattresses are often suggested due to their capacity to adapt to the body's shape, providing pressure relief and alignment. Furthermore, they generally work well with adjustable bases, enabling smooth movement without sacrificing comfort.

Latex mattresses are another excellent option, offering a lively touch and durability. They provide a even support that can accommodate various positions, making them excellent for electric beds. Additionally, combination mattresses, which merge innerspring and latex or foam, present a flexible choice. These mattresses provide the bounce of traditional innerspring with the molding benefits of foam.

Lastly, it's vital to consider thickness. Mattresses of 10 to 14 inches are usually most suitable with flexible bed bases, providing flexibility and support while remaining streamlined. Opting for the proper design can considerably elevate the experience with adjustable beds.

Do all mattress varieties function with adjustable bed frames?

Adjustable beds are usually compatible with various mattress types, like memory foam, latex, and hybrids. However, it's important to examine specific manufacturer guidelines to ensure peak performance and support for each mattress design.

Adjustable Beds - Do They Necessitate Special Bed Coverings and Accessories?

Adjustable beds generally do not demand custom linens or extras. However, choosing fitted sheets crafted for adjustable bases can boost comfort and fit, making sure the bedding adapts to the bed's motion properly and stays secure.

How long Do Adjustable Bed Frames Generally Last?

Adjustable beds usually function effectively for 10 to 20 years, contingent upon how they are used and quality. Consistent maintenance and suitable care can boost their lifespan, ensuring continued comfort and functionality for users over time.

Will Adjustable Beds Benefit Targeted Health Ailments?

Adjustable beds can certainly assist with specific health conditions, such as sleep apnea, acid reflux, and chronic pain. By promoting ideal sleeping positions, they may reduce discomfort and enhance overall sleep quality for many individuals.

Do adjustable beds create noise when modifying positions?

Adjustable beds may produce varying sound outputs when shifting positions. Many models run very quietly, while some may emit slight sounds due to mechanical systems. Overall, most users perceive the noise as minimally bothersome during use.
